Calibrator
Vuzix trackers use multiple sensors for calculating movement and
positioning, including magnetometers. Magnetometers utilize the earthβs
magnetic field and are influenced by nearby objects that influenc e the
magnetic field such as items containing magnets, large metallic masses
and certain electronic devices. To compensate for these influences the
tracker must be calibrated. And, as magnetic influences fluctuate over
time, it should be re-calibrated periodically or whenever its op erat ing
envir onment changes.
Note: Certain metals and electronic devices create electromagnetic fields
that will influence the Vuzix Tracker. Typical examples include, metal
framed buildings and speakers, including a sub-woofer sitting under
your desk.
Calibrating Your Tracker
Start the VR Manager application with your eyewear and tracker
connected to your comp ut er.
Note:
For the best calibration results, the VR920βs video display should be
configured to display an image, 2D or 3D, during the calibration
process. Its earphones should be anchored in the holder along t he
stems to maintain a consistent orientation as they too contain
magnet s.
1. Open the VR Manager program and press the βBegin Calibrationβ
button.
